What does providential mean?

adjective

Given or seeming to be given by divine providence; fortunate or prosperous. Often used to describe events or circumstances that seem to be guided by a higher power or destiny.

Example

"The discovery of the cure for the disease was seen as a providential moment in the history of medicine."
